イーサクラシック(ETC)の取引手数料とその節約方法とは?
イーサクラシック(ETC)は、Ethereumネットワーク上で動作する、Ethereumの初期のバージョンを模倣したトークンです。その設計思想から、Ethereumメインネットと同様に、取引を行う際に「ガス代」と呼ばれる手数料が発生します。本稿では、ETCの取引手数料の仕組み、その内訳、そして手数料を節約するための具体的な方法について、詳細に解説します。
1. ETC取引手数料の仕組み
ETCの取引手数料は、主に以下の要素で構成されます。
- ガス代 (Gas Price): 1ガスあたりの価格。これは、ネットワークの混雑状況によって変動します。需要が高い時間帯ほど高騰し、需要が低い時間帯ほど安価になります。
- ガスリミット (Gas Limit): 取引を実行するために必要なガスの最大量。複雑なスマートコントラクトの実行には、より多くのガスが必要です。
- データサイズ (Data Size): 取引データに含まれる情報の量。データサイズが大きいほど、必要なガス量が増加します。
これらの要素を掛け合わせることで、最終的な取引手数料が算出されます。
手数料計算式: 取引手数料 = ガス代 × ガス使用量
ガス使用量は、ガスリミットを超えない範囲で、実際に取引を実行するために消費されたガスの量です。ガスリミットを超過した場合、取引は失敗し、ガス代は返還されません。
2. ETC取引手数料の内訳
ETCの取引手数料は、以下の2つの主要な要素に分配されます。
- マイナー報酬 (Miner Reward): ETCネットワークのセキュリティを維持するために、ブロックを生成したマイナーに支払われる報酬。
- バーン (Burn): 一部のガス代は、ETCの供給量を減少させるためにバーン(焼却)されます。これにより、ETCの希少性が高まり、長期的な価値の安定化に貢献することが期待されます。
マイナー報酬の割合は、ETCのプロトコルによって定められています。バーンされるガス代の割合も、プロトコルによって調整される可能性があります。
3. ETC取引手数料を左右する要因
ETCの取引手数料は、様々な要因によって変動します。主な要因は以下の通りです。
- ネットワークの混雑状況: ETCネットワークの利用者が多い時間帯ほど、ガス代が高騰します。特に、新しいDeFiプロジェクトのローンチや、NFTのミントなど、ネットワークへの負荷が高い活動が行われると、手数料が急上昇する傾向があります。
- 取引の複雑さ: 単純なETC送金よりも、複雑なスマートコントラクトの実行には、より多くのガスが必要です。
- データサイズ: 取引データに含まれる情報の量が多いほど、必要なガス量が増加します。
- ガス代の設定: ユーザーが設定するガス代によって、取引の優先順位が決定されます。高いガス代を設定するほど、取引が優先的に処理されますが、手数料も高くなります。
4. ETC取引手数料を節約するための方法
ETCの取引手数料を節約するためには、以下の方法を検討することができます。
4.1. ネットワークの混雑状況を避ける
ETCネットワークの混雑状況は、ブロックエクスプローラー(例:Blockscout)などで確認することができます。混雑している時間帯(通常は、欧米の取引時間帯)を避け、比較的空いている時間帯(例:深夜や早朝)に取引を行うことで、ガス代を抑えることができます。
4.2. ガス代の最適化
ウォレットや取引所には、ガス代を自動的に設定する機能が備わっている場合があります。しかし、これらの設定は、必ずしも最適なガス代とは限りません。ガス代追跡ツール(例:Eth Gas Station)などを利用して、現在のネットワーク状況に基づいた最適なガス代を把握し、手動で設定することで、手数料を節約することができます。
4.3. ガスリミットの調整
取引に必要なガスリミットは、取引の種類や複雑さによって異なります。ウォレットや取引所が推奨するガスリミットを参考にしつつ、必要以上に高いガスリミットを設定しないように注意しましょう。ガスリミットを超過すると、ガス代は返還されません。
4.4. スマートコントラクトの最適化
スマートコントラクトを開発する際には、コードの効率性を高めることで、ガス使用量を削減することができます。不要な処理を削除したり、データ構造を最適化したりすることで、手数料を節約することができます。
4.5. L2ソリューションの利用
EthereumのL2(レイヤー2)ソリューションは、Ethereumメインネットの負荷を軽減し、取引手数料を削減することを目的としています。ETCにも、L2ソリューションが導入される可能性があります。L2ソリューションを利用することで、より安価で高速な取引が可能になります。
4.6. バッチ処理の利用
複数の取引をまとめて行う「バッチ処理」を利用することで、個別の取引手数料を削減することができます。特に、複数のアドレスにETCを送金する場合などに有効です。
4.7. 取引所の利用
分散型取引所(DEX)よりも、中央集権型取引所(CEX)を利用する方が、手数料が安価な場合があります。取引所によって手数料体系が異なるため、比較検討することをお勧めします。
5. ETC取引手数料に関する注意点
- ガス代の変動: ETCのガス代は、常に変動しています。取引を行う前に、必ず現在のネットワーク状況を確認し、適切なガス代を設定するようにしましょう。
- ガスリミットの超過: ガスリミットを超過すると、ガス代は返還されません。取引に必要なガスリミットを正確に把握し、余裕を持った設定を心がけましょう。
- 取引の失敗: ガス代が不足している場合や、ガスリミットを超過した場合、取引は失敗する可能性があります。取引が成功するためには、適切なガス代とガスリミットを設定することが重要です。
- スリッページ (Slippage): 分散型取引所(DEX)で取引を行う場合、スリッページと呼ばれる価格変動のリスクがあります。スリッページ許容度を設定することで、意図しない価格で取引が成立するのを防ぐことができます。
6. まとめ
イーサクラシック(ETC)の取引手数料は、ガス代、ガスリミット、データサイズなどの要素によって決定されます。手数料を節約するためには、ネットワークの混雑状況を避け、ガス代を最適化し、ガスリミットを調整し、スマートコントラクトを最適化し、L2ソリューションを利用するなどの方法があります。ETCの取引手数料に関する注意点を理解し、適切な対策を講じることで、より効率的な取引を行うことができます。ETCの利用者は、常に最新の情報を収集し、最適な取引戦略を立てることが重要です。